By the early weeks of 1945, the Eastern Front had retreated to the southern Carpathian mountain passes and Warsaw on the Vistula River in the center, while the German army was engaged in combat in East Prussia in the north. The Wehrmacht's armored and mobile formations were now solely utilized as fire brigades, swiftly deployed from one crisis to the next as the Red Army relentlessly advanced westward. The German defense was heavily reliant on its heavy Panzer battalions, equipped with formidable Tiger tanks boasting 8.8cm guns. These tanks were nearly invincible on the vast open plains of central Europe. In his latest book, "TankCraft: The German Tiger Tanks and Units of the German Army and Waffen-SS," Dennis Oliver delves into the history of these iconic tanks through a combination of archive photos and extensively researched color illustrations. He examines the Tiger tanks and units of the German Army and Waffen-SS heavy Panzer battalions that valiantly fought against the Soviet armor onslaught during the final days of the conflict, culminating in the battle for Berlin.
A significant portion of Oliver's book showcases available model kits and aftermarket products, complemented by a gallery of beautifully constructed and painted models in various scales. He provides detailed technical specifications and modifications introduced during production and in the field, ensuring that modellers have all the necessary information to recreate accurate representations of these historic tanks.
This comprehensive guide is a must-have for enthusiasts, modelers, and history enthusiasts alike, offering a deep insight into the world of German Tiger tanks and their role in World War II.
